What companies run services between The Pas, MB, Canada and Prince Albert, SK, Canada?

There is no direct connection from The Pas to Prince Albert. However, you can take the train to Portage la Prairie, take the taxi to Portage La Prairie, take the bus to Regina, take the bus to Saskatoon Downtown, walk to Downtown Terminal West 2, take the line 11 bus to Airport Station, walk to Saskatoon Airport, then take the bus to Prince Albert, SK - 376 - 17th St. West. Alternatively, you can drive from The Pas to Prince Albert in around 5h 42m.
